fetus/fetal versus foetus/foetal #2728

Closed anna-anagnostop closed 6 years ago

anna-anagnostop commented 6 years ago

Related to #2691

Any MP term with the word fetus/fetal should have a synonym that replaces fetus/fetal with foetus/foetal.
